Title | Co-crystal of kurarinone with sEH | ||||||
Components | Bifunctional epoxide hydrolase 2 | ||||||
Keywords | HYDROLASE/HYDROLASE INHIBITOR / sEH / inhibitor / kurarinone / hydrolase / interaction / HYDROLASE-HYDROLASE INHIBITOR complex | ||||||
Function / homology | Function and homology information lipid-phosphate phosphatase / 10-hydroxy-9-(phosphonooxy)octadecanoate phosphatase activity / stilbene catabolic process / phospholipid dephosphorylation / lipid phosphatase activity / epoxide metabolic process / Biosynthesis of maresins / soluble epoxide hydrolase / lysophosphatidic acid phosphatase activity / Synthesis of epoxy (EET) and dihydroxyeicosatrienoic acids (DHET) ...lipid-phosphate phosphatase / 10-hydroxy-9-(phosphonooxy)octadecanoate phosphatase activity / stilbene catabolic process / phospholipid dephosphorylation / lipid phosphatase activity / epoxide metabolic process / Biosynthesis of maresins / soluble epoxide hydrolase / lysophosphatidic acid phosphatase activity / Synthesis of epoxy (EET) and dihydroxyeicosatrienoic acids (DHET) / epoxide hydrolase activity / regulation of cholesterol metabolic process / phosphatase activity / peroxisomal matrix / toxic substance binding / dephosphorylation / cholesterol homeostasis / Peroxisomal protein import / response to toxic substance / peroxisome / positive regulation of gene expression / magnesium ion binding / protein homodimerization activity / extracellular exosome / cytosol Similarity search - Function | ||||||
Biological species | Homo sapiens (human) | ||||||
Method | X-RAY DIFFRACTION / SYNCHROTRON / MOLECULAR REPLACEMENT / Resolution: 2.3 Å | ||||||
Authors | Sun, C.P. / Ma, X.C. | ||||||
Citation | Journal: Proc.Natl.Acad.Sci.USA / Year: 2022 Title: Kurarinone alleviated Parkinson's disease via stabilization of epoxyeicosatrienoic acids in animal model. Authors: Sun, C.P. / Zhou, J.J. / Yu, Z.L. / Huo, X.K. / Zhang, J. / Morisseau, C. / Hammock, B.D. / Ma, X.C. | ||||||
